WebOct 21, 2015 · #arcsin(x) = sin^-1(x)# is the inverse function of the function #sin(x)# That is: If #x in (-pi/2, pi/2)#, then #arcsin(sin(x)) = x#. If #x in [-1, 1]# then #sin(arcsin(x)) = x#. On the other hand: #csc(x) = (sin(x))^(-1) = 1/sin(x)# is the reciprocal of the #sin# function. I think some of the blame for this confusion has to lie with the common convention of …

It is intended to complement units with a primary emphasis on sine and cosine functions.Students will identify key attributes of tangent functions of the form y=a tan (⁡bx) from equations and graph the functions. dws market capWebNo, cosecant is not the inverse of sine. It is the reciprocal of the sine function. The inverse of sine is sin inverse x or arcsin x. What is the Cosecant Formula in Terms of Cotangent? Using trigonometry identity, we have 1 + cot 2 x = csc 2 x. So, cosecant formula in terms of cotangent is csc x = ± √ (1 + cot 2 x).
